UTM Security Appliance
Network Security Unified Threat Management appliance embedded with Anti-X protection, URL filtering, Proxy server, basic network intrusion prevention system using SNORT, DHCP server and VPN remote & site-to-site VPN solution; router, firewall all-in-one with OpenSource solution.,
IPCop www.ipcop.org/ and pfSense www.pfsense.org/ I found valuable OpenSource solutions available for SOHO network which incorporates all security basic requirements.
IPCop is a debian based linux security distribution and pfSense is a freeBSD based distribution. pfsense is based on FreeBSD 2.2 version and is more advanced than IPCop, as pfSense provided both load balancing and high availability. To present one of these solution anyone may use an old application rack mount server and may change logos to re-brand. Both these solution license permits to make changes in their distributions and may use with what you need.

Security SIEM
OpenSource security information event management using open source Linux operating system Ubuntu any version equal to 11.04 or higher.
Splunk free edition http://www.splunk.com/ can be use freely with minor limitation; for SOHO networks a daily limit of 500 MB logs is fair enough. Even if devices are greater in number than logs may filer specifically to limit and adjust with the available daily capacity of 500 MB limit.
